Banking software products become more and more popular as they allow the users to perform necessary financial operations in the comfort of their homes and anywhere, where there is the Internet connection.
Banking programs deal with money and sensitive information of many users. Malicious people often try to break in them and steal or damage the users’ money and data. It goes without saying that security is of vital importance for every software product of that kind. So, security testing of a banking application is carried out extremely carefully.
A Banking Program Must Provide Sufficient Security Level That:
- complies with local and international security standards, such as OWASP;
- insures that the customers’ data and money are safe.
Specialists in manual and automated testing of banking applications proceed to security testing when functional testing and usability testing, localization testing and other non-functional testing types are completed.
Security testing is performed by means of different instruments and manually. The found errors are documented and sent to the development team. Some reports can be generated automatically by means of special instruments.
Test engineers usually include penetration testing in security verification of a banking program.
A banking software product may go into production only when its security level complies with the requirements, and the users’ savings and data are effectively protected.